How Our Kitchen Water Removal Process Works

When you call us, our team springs into action. We’ll arrive within 60 minutes to assess the damage and develop a customized plan to restore your kitchen. Our process typically takes 3-5 days, depending on the severity of the damage. We’ll use specialized equipment, such as desiccant dehumidifiers and submersible pumps to extract water and dry your kitchen. Our goal is to get your kitchen back to normal as soon as possible.

Step 1: Assessment and Planning

We’ll inspect your kitchen to find out the source and extent of the water damage. Our team will identify areas that need attention and develop a customized plan to restore your kitchen. This step typically takes 30 minutes to an hour.

Step 2: Water Extraction

We’ll use specialized equipment to extract water from your kitchen, including submersible pumps and wet/dry vacuums. This step typically takes 1-2 hours, depending on the amount of water present.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

We’ll use desiccant dehumidifiers and air movers to dry your kitchen and remove any remaining moisture. This step typically takes 1-2 days, depending on the humidity levels.

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ing

We’ll clean and sanitize your kitchen to prevent any further damage or health risks. This step typically takes 1-2 hours.

Step 5: Restoration and Repair

We’ll repair any damaged walls, floors, or ceilings to get your kitchen back to normal. This step typically takes 1-3 days, depending on the extent of the damage.

Warning Signs You Need Kitchen Water Removal

Ignoring these warning signs can lead to costly repairs and health risks. Don’t wait until it’s too late, call us today if you notice any of the following: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ors in your kitchen can be a sign of mold growth. If you notice a musty smell that won’t go away, it’s essential to act quickly to prevent further damage.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any changes in your flooring,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.

Water Stains or Discoloration

Water stains or discoloration on your walls or ceilings can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any changes in your walls or ceilings, it’s essential to act quickly to prevent further damage.

Unusual Sounds or Leaks

Unusual sounds or leaks in your kitchen can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any unusual sounds or leaks,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.

Mold Growth or Black Spots

Mold growth or black spots on your walls or ceilings can be a sign of water damage. If you notice any mold growth or black spots, it’s essential to act quickly to prevent further damage.

Kitchen Water Removal Cost in Joanna, SC

The cost of kitchen water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Joanna, SC. Our estimates typically range from $500 to $2,500, depending on the extent of the damage. We’ll provide a free on-site assessment to find out the cost of the repairs.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ction and drying $500 – $1,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ment required
Mold remediation $1,000 – $3,000 Size of affected area, type of mold, and equipment required
Structural repairs (walls, floors, ceilings) $2,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, type of repairs required, and materials needed
Electrical system repairs $1,500 – $3,500 Size of affected area, type of repairs required, and materials needed
Content cleaning and sanitizing $500 – $1,500 Size of affected area, type of content, and equipment required
Final inspection and certification $200 – $500 Size of affected area and type of certification required

Q: How can I prevent water damage in my kitchen?

A: There are several steps you can take to prevent water damage in your kitchen, including regularly inspecting your plumbing keeping an eye on your appliances and ensuring proper ventilation. You can also consider installing a water leak detection system to alert you to any potential issues.
